getting my motorcycle license in ontario by Zixest in ontario

[–]ThatsNotALeaf 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Just did this exact process a few weeks ago. I was brand new to motorcycles, zero experience. Wrote my M1, took the training course through Georgian College where they supply the bikes and also do the exit exam at the end of the weekend. Those courses are great for new riders and they'll drop your insurance. I bought a used bike while waiting for the 60 days to end so I could upgrade to my M2. It's a Kawasaki Vulcan S 650, so bigger than a Grom but not a sport bike. Full insurance with my M1 was ~$130/mo. and with my M2 it drops to ~$105/mo. That'll depend on your age a bit, but shop around for insurance as some of the other quotes I was given were just stupid.
